Which assessment is commonly used to evaluate a client’s flexibility?

Explanation:
The sit-and-reach test is widely recognized as a standard assessment for evaluating a client's flexibility, particularly in the lower back and hamstrings. During this test, individuals sit on the floor with their legs extended and attempt to reach forward as far as possible, measuring the distance reached beyond their toes. This method provides a direct measurement of flexibility in those specific muscle groups and is simple to administer, making it a favored choice in fitness assessments. In contrast, activities like the 1-mile run, vertical jump test, and push-up test assess different aspects of physical fitness. The 1-mile run primarily measures cardiovascular endurance, while the vertical jump test evaluates explosive leg power. The push-up test focuses on upper body strength and muscular endurance, highlighting the distinct purposes of various fitness assessments. Each test serves its unique purpose in a comprehensive fitness evaluation, but the sit-and-reach test specifically targets flexibility.
